首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在不同的JRE上运行Java类文件的后果?

在不同的JRE上运行Java类文件可能会导致不同的后果,以下是一些可能的后果:

  1. 异常:在执行Java类文件时,如果所使用的JRE的版本不同,可能会出现编译错误或运行时错误。这些错误通常是因为JVM中的类加载器的实现方式不兼容导致的。
  2. 行为差别:如果使用的JRE版本不同,那么在执行Java类文件时,可能会出现行为上的差别。例如,一个程序可能依赖于特定的JRE特性,另一个版本可能不支持这些特性,从而导致程序运行错误。
  3. 兼容性:不同的JRE可能需要不同的JDK版本,这可能会导致程序运行时的兼容性问题。例如,一个程序可能要求JDK版本为1.8,另一个JRE版本可能不支持这个版本,从而导致程序运行失败。

建议:为了确保程序的正确性和稳定性,最好使用相同的版本来进行开发和测试。如果需要针对不同版本进行开发和测试,请确保已经对不同版本之间的差异和影响进行了充分的测试。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分35秒

怎么在Mac电脑上,画UML类图?| 👍🏻 免费的,Mac/Windows 都可以使用

13分47秒

day28_反射/24-尚硅谷-Java语言高级-获取运行时类的父类及父类的泛型

13分47秒

day28_反射/24-尚硅谷-Java语言高级-获取运行时类的父类及父类的泛型

13分47秒

day28_反射/24-尚硅谷-Java语言高级-获取运行时类的父类及父类的泛型

12分21秒

day20_常用类/08-尚硅谷-Java语言高级-String不同拼接操作的对比

12分21秒

day20_常用类/08-尚硅谷-Java语言高级-String不同拼接操作的对比

12分21秒

day20_常用类/08-尚硅谷-Java语言高级-String不同拼接操作的对比

16分24秒

day20_常用类/07-尚硅谷-Java语言高级-String不同实例化方式的对比

16分24秒

day20_常用类/07-尚硅谷-Java语言高级-String不同实例化方式的对比

16分24秒

day20_常用类/07-尚硅谷-Java语言高级-String不同实例化方式的对比

5分3秒

day16_异常处理/12-尚硅谷-Java语言基础-编译时异常和运行时异常的不同处理

5分3秒

day16_异常处理/12-尚硅谷-Java语言基础-编译时异常和运行时异常的不同处理

领券